58992. 3. Short Answer: Approximately eleven states permit concealed carry on campus in some form. These states include Arkansas, Colorado, Georgia, Idaho, Kansas, Mississippi, Oregon, Tennessee, Texas, Utah and Wisconsin. Additionally, colleges in Virginia and Ohio voluntarily allow concealed carry. Senators in West Virginia overwhelmingly voted to pass a bill Tuesday, Jan. 24, 2023, allowing people with concealed carry permits to bring firearms onto college and university campuses, despite ardent opposition from state higher education leaders. In contrast, no permits are needed to bear concealed w... kansas basketball espnralph lauren men's ultraflex classic fit linen sport coatswgu rn to bsn allnurses Section 411.2031 of the Texas Government Code (the Campus Carry law) allows the carrying of handguns by license holders on college campuses. While the University President may not generally prohibit license holders from carrying concealed weapons on the campus, the law gives public universities some discretion to regulate campus carry …
